Jyutping kit3 faat3
Pinyin jiē fā

Definitions (CC-CEDICT)
  1. to expose
  2. to bring to light
  3. to disclose
  4. revelation
Definitions (粵典–words.hk)
  1. 動詞
    發現​咗​某​啲​事​並且​講出​嚟​;​發​現​嘅​事​通常​係​負面​,​唔​好​嘅​事
    to expose; to uncover; to reveal
    • 我揭發咗一單謀殺案。
      我揭发咗一单谋杀案。
      ngo5 kit3 faat3 zo2 jat1 daan1 mau4 saat3 on3.
      I exposed a murder case.
Definitions (Wiktionary)
  1. verb
    to expose; to bring to light
    (syn.) 破, 篤爆, 走漏, 說破, 透露, 笃爆, 戳穿, 講穿, 揭穿, 撞破, 洩露, 泄漏, 说穿, 浮泛, 揭露, 洩漏, 說穿, 泄露, 流露, 抖, 揭, 讲穿, 捅, 踢爆, 㨴, 说破
